Course Content

• Stem Cell Biology and Engineering Fundamentals
• Immunological Disorders: Mechanisms and Pathogenesis
• Stem Cell-Based Therapies for Immunodeficiencies
• Regenerative Medicine and Tissue Engineering (using stem cells)
• Advanced Cell Culture Techniques and Bioprocessing
• Immunomodulation and Immunotherapy
• Ethical and Regulatory Considerations in Stem Cell Research
• Clinical Trials and Translational Research in Stem Cell Therapy
• Bioinformatics and Data Analysis in Stem Cell Research

Career path

Career Role in Stem Cell Engineering and Immunological Disorders (UK) Description
Stem Cell Scientist & Researcher Conducting innovative research in stem cell therapies and immunological disorders, contributing to breakthroughs in regenerative medicine. High demand, excellent career progression.
Immunology & Stem Cell Research Associate Supporting senior scientists in laboratory settings, developing vital skills in cell culture, immunology assays, and data analysis. A strong foundation for a research career.
Bioprocessing Engineer (Stem Cell Manufacturing) Working in GMP environments, optimizing stem cell manufacturing processes for clinical translation. High technical expertise required, strong industry demand.
Clinical Research Associate (Immunology Trials) Managing clinical trials for new immunotherapies and stem cell-based treatments. Excellent communication and organizational skills essential.
Regulatory Affairs Specialist (Stem Cell & Immunological Therapies) Ensuring compliance with regulatory guidelines for novel stem cell and immunological therapies. Strong knowledge of relevant legislation needed.
